Never open the solution manual the moment you get stuck. Commit to struggling with the problem for at least 15 minutes. Draw the field lines. Write down the boundary conditions. The struggle is where the neural pathways are built. If you look at the solution immediately, you rob yourself of the learning process.
First, attempt the problem on your own for at least 30 minutes. If you get stuck, use the manual to find the next logical step, then try to complete the rest of the problem independently. Finally, use the manual to check your final units and constants. This method ensures you are building the problem-solving "muscles" required for professional engineering work.
